Dholpur bypoll: Cong accuses BJP min of threatening voters

Image

Press Trust of India Dholpur
The Congress today accused Rajasthan PWD Minister Yunus Khan, OSD to chief minister Dhirendra Kamthan and chairman of Minorities Development Council Sagir Ahmed Khan of threatening the voters ahead of by-election to Dholpur assembly constituency.

In a memorandum to Chief Electoral Officer Ashwini Bhagat, AICC secretary and Rajasthan incharge Mirza Irshad Baig accused them of violating the model code of conduct by threatening electors to cast their votes in their favour.

He also demanded that the three should be sent of Dholpur and their entry should be restricted till the bypoll is over.

Baig also demanded a ban on sale of liquor in the poll-bound district.
